Introducing Huawei’s Latest ‘Smartphones’ in the Pura 70 Series: Ultra Lighting Camera, High Precision, and 35X Macro Zoom

Huawei has brought to the market the members of its new flagship Pura 70 series, which inherits the philosophy of the P series with the Ultra Lighting camera to take sharp high-quality shots, while also offering autonomy with high-capacity batteries.

Huawei has renamed its flagship P series, which is now becoming Pura and debuts with the Pura 70 series, recently presented in China. The models Pura 70, 70 Pro, and 70 Ultra are available for pre-order from this Thursday (May 2).

The company has emphasized that its new flagship line inherits innovation in mobile imaging and design from the P series, which arrives with a “renewed attitude” to integrate “mobile photography, aesthetic design, and a unique style.”

The new flagship Pura 70 Ultra adopts a soft relief texture on vegan leather that covers the back of the device, while the lens is surrounded by red rings and the screen edges have a curved design. Pura 70 Pro also features rounded corners, while Pura 70 incorporates a flat edge screen design and a straight frame with narrow edges.

Ultra Lighting Camera

The Pura 70 series introduces a new generation of XMAGE Ultra Lighting camera, which uses Huawei’s new XD motion engine for ultra-fast snapshots and sharp capturing of moving targets at a speed of 300 km/h.

The Pura 70 Ultra model, in particular, is equipped with a large one-inch main lens and a physical aperture of f1.62, with a retractable structure that automatically extends during shooting. It also supports a Sensor Shift OIS of one inch, which improves image stabilization by 67 percent.

The other two models are also equipped with a new generation of the Ultra Lighting camera system. The main camera of Pura 70 and Pura 70 Pro has a large 1/1.3-inch sensor and is equipped with a physical aperture of f1.4. It also features a high-precision and stable sliding guide motor, which increases focus accuracy by 100 percent. In addition, anti-vibration angle has increased by 91 percent, allowing for clear details even in fast snapshot scenarios.

Pura 70 Pro and 70 Ultra are also equipped with the Ultra Lighting Telephoto lens, which offers a periscope telephoto aperture of f2.19 to capture more light and improve image quality. It also features an Ultra Lighting Macro lens, which supports a minimum focus distance of 5 cm for telephoto shooting and a 35X macro zoom.

Huawei has also emphasized that all three models in the Pura 70 series cover a wide zoom range, from wide-angle to telephoto, and that with the front camera, portrait photography “can naturally enhance facial features while showing the true proportions of facial features and accurately restoring the subject’s skin tones” for a natural photograph.

Resistance and Autonomy

All models in the Pura 70 series operate on the new EMUI 14.2 interface and come with a new generation HUAWEI X-True display, with 460ppi, emitting a peak brightness of up to 2500nits, supporting Ultra High-Resolution display technology and AI HDR for high dynamic range visualization. It also supports an adaptive 1-120Hz LTPO frequency rate, which intelligently adjusts according to user needs.

The Pura 70 and Pura 70 Pro models feature Super Durable Kunlun Glass protection, increasing their resistance to accidental drops, while the Ultra model also withstands scratches with Crystal Armor Kunlun Glass, using highly transparent amorphous diamond carbon material.

Huawei has also highlighted the battery capabilities of these three smartphones. Pura 70 comes with a 4,900mAh capacity battery and a 66W fast wired charging system and 50W wireless charging. Pura 70 Pro houses a large 5,050mAh battery, with support for fast charging of 100W via cable and 80W wireless charging, capable of charging up to 50 percent of the battery in 15 minutes. The Ultra model, with its 5,200mAh battery, has 100W fast wired charging and 80W wireless charging.

Availability

Deliveries of Pura 70 and Pura 70 Pro will begin on May 15 while Pura 70 Ultra will start on the 22nd. Huawei has announced a launch offer where purchases made between May 2 and June 3 will receive Huawei FreeBuds Pro 3 headphones and a smartphone case as a gift.

Additionally, a coupon will be provided in the following days after purchase to redeem for the Huawei Watch GT 3 46mm Active Black or Huawei Watch GT 3 42mm White smartwatch (valid for use after the launch period).
